Lead Abatement Costs

Method Cost Estimate
Removal $8 – $17 per square foot
Demolition and replacement of affected surfaces $1,000 – $15,000 per project
Encapsulation $4 per square foot
Enclosure $10 per square foot

How much does it cost to get lead out of a house?

According to the EPA, professional lead-based paint removal for the following three options costs about $8 to $15 per square foot or about $9,600 to $30,000 for a 1,200- to 2,000-sq. ft. house. The average removal project costs about $10,000.

How do you deal with lead paint in an old house?

To completely remove lead paint hazards and protect your family’s health, you need to hire a certified lead abatement contractor. Permanently removing lead’s hazards then requires either removing the paint or sealing or enclosing it with special materials.

Can I use a heat gun to remove lead paint?

We don’t recommend using heat guns or open-flame torches because the lead in the paint can vaporize into the air and be inhaled. The best solution is to prevent paint deterioration in the first place.

How much does lead paint abatement cost?

Lead Abatement Costs. Lead abatement can cost as little as $100 or as much as $20,000.Techniques range from mitigating methods such as lowering exposure with low-risk, DIY spot treatments or encapsulation to total elimination such as professional paint stripping or demolition.

How to remove lead paint safely with lead out?

Use a spray bottle to dampen the surface before you begin scraping.

  • Use a wire brush or paint scraper to scrape loose,peeling or chipping paint.
  • Place the scraped materials in a garbage bag and seal.
  • Mist the surface again and lightly sand the edges of the scraped area to remove all loose paint.
  • How much does lead paint inspection cost?

    Lead Paint Test Cost. An average inspection costs around $300. Costs can range from $250 to as much as $700 for a three-bedroom, two-bathroom home, depending on where you live. Pros use a fluorescent X-ray analyzer to detect levels of the substance in the paint. They take pictures, notes, and run a report that indicates affected areas.
